Anderson, In vs Samana Climate & Distance Between

Dominican Republic flag
  • The distance between Anderson, In, Usa and Samana, Dominican Republic is approximately 2,809 km or 1,745 mi.
  • To reach Anderson, In in this distance one would set out from Samana bearing 329°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Anderson, In bearing 320.6° or NW .
  • Anderson, In has a hot summer continental climate with no dry season (Dfa) whereas Samana has a tropical rainforest climate (Af).
  • The annual average temperature is 15.7 °C (28.2°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 23.4 °C (42.1°F) more in Anderson, In.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1234.8 mm (48.6 in) less which is equivalent to 1234.8 l/m² (30.3 US gal/ft²) or 12,348,000 l/ha (1,320,083 US gal/ac) less. About 4/9 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 19.6° lower in Anderson, In than in Samana.
